Special Refining Company (SRC), located in Zaandam, the Netherlands, is an independent contract refiner dedicated to refining vegetable oils and fats for third-party customers as a service. To meet current and future challenges in food safety, SRC built a new refinery and upgraded their existing one to the latest technology. This gives their clients certainty in terms of yield, quality and food safety.
SRC has multiple storage tanks for a multitude of crude and refined edible oils. The tanks are closed, but non-pressurised designs, i.e. the edible oil products are stored at an atmospheric pressure. There was thus no need for differential pressure level measurement.
Initially, these narrow storage tanks had been equipped with a basic pressure transmitter for hydrostatic level measurement mounted at the bottom of the tank. However, the diaphragm material of the pressure transmitter was not up to the task as it tended to fail after a while due to the acids in the vegetable oil. Leakages had an impact on the measuring performance and caused a major deviation in tank level readings. SRC was therefore searching for a cost-effective, yet robust and reliable replacement.
The customer opted to replace the pre-mounted pressure transmitters with the OPTIBAR PM 3050. The KROHNE pressure transmitter is so compact as to allow a 1:1 exchange of the previous instrumentation without any additional pipe work. It combines excellent measuring performance with outstanding robustness.
The fully welded stainless steel (1.4404 / 316L) design makes the pressure transmitter very robust and resistant to the present process conditions. The stainless steel diaphragm of the device provides corrosion resistance to the fatty acids in the vegetable oils. The digital linearisation of the OPTIBAR PM 3050 enables a stable and accurate measurement signal. Due to its integrated temperature compensation, thermal effects on the sensor are eliminated.
The compact pressure transmitter was installed with a threaded connection. Front-flush installation was not necessary but could have also been provided together with a wide range of hygienic process connections if wished. The 2-wire device transmits its readings via the 4…20 mA output to the customer’s PLC for automated inventory monitoring.

The KROHNE pressure transmitter turned out to be the ideal replacement for the previous instrumentation. Its compact design allowed for seamless integration into the existing infrastructure. There was no need for additional installation effort and long downtimes. SRC benefits from more reliable stock management. Faulty level measurements due to leakage are no longer an issue. Unlike the previously used pressure transmitters, the rugged, welded design of the OPTIBAR PM 3050 resists wear and leakage for long-term stable operation, so keeping maintenance costs low and plant uptime high.
